Parking Enforcement Technology Upgrade to Enhance Efficiency and Data Analysis
The village is considering technology upgrades for parking enforcement, including license plate readers on enforcement vehicles to integrate with the Pango system. This technology could improve efficiency by automating ticket issuance, enabling virtual chalking, and identifying vehicles overstaying parking limits. The data generated would help in making informed decisions about parking duration, ensuring more equitable use of spots and potentially freeing up spaces.
Mamaroneck Road Traffic Study Completed to Inform Pool Project and Field Improvements
A traffic study was conducted for the Mamaroneck Road corridor in conjunction with the major pool project to analyze potential traffic and parking impacts due to proximity to the Hutch and kids-based facilities. The study has been completed and will inform other ongoing work, including field improvements and aging infrastructure projects like the pool.
Village Prioritizes Concrete Sidewalks for Enhanced Longevity and Safety
The village board is considering improvements to village sidewalks, moving from asphalt to concrete where appropriate, following advocacy from the Council on Disabilities regarding longevity and maintenance. Increased funding was approved for this transition. A contract was recently awarded in May for this work to commence during the current paving season. A study similar to the pavement management study has been conducted for sidewalks and pathways to track improvements and ensure no sidewalks remain in poor condition.
Village Enhances Communication Tools with New Software and Expanded Outreach
The village is enhancing its communication strategies by maximizing resident outreach through various channels, including the Everbridge emergency notification system (encouraging sign-ups via scarfville.gov) and the 'Notify Me' feature for press releases and newsletters. They are also updating their agenda management software from Granicus to Diligent, aiming for a more user-friendly experience for staff and the public in reviewing meeting materials, with a transition expected by September. Additionally, they are planning to make the meeting document postings more visually appealing and user-friendly.
Village Strengthens Community Bonds Through Events and Public Art Initiatives
The village is fostering a stronger sense of community through various activities, including the revival of the farmers market, the 'Destination Scarsdale' initiative with weekly Sunday activations, and celebrations for America 250 and Scarsdale 325. Notable events included a large birthday celebration and the installation of a public art piece in Chase Park, featuring a 'Gratitude Cupola' with children's messages. Future events will tie into America 250 and Scarsdale 325, including Veterans Day.
